The video discusses the UK's progress in renewable energy, highlighting that nearly 40% of its power comes from renewable sources, which is double that of the US. The UK plans to further increase this percentage to meet net zero targets. The video compares the UK's green investment to the US's Inflation Reduction Act, noting that the UK has invested more relative to its economy. The UK has committed £30 billion to green industries and aims to mobilize private sector investment in areas like offshore wind and carbon capture.
